Minutes — Velmora Industries Management Meeting. Attendees: T. Arkwell, P. Dunmore, R. Sellis. Agreed: retire the Quillon sensor line by Q3; inventory sell-through via channel discounts; support ends twelve months after last sale. Dunmore to brief affected staff in Harbrook. Board vote scheduled next session. The confidential rationale for the board follows below.

board note of tagug-hahag: Praionax Logistics is in early talks to buy Julaxek Group for about $36.3 million. The Julmir launch date is March 1, and nothing goes to the press before then.

// Encoding sniffing for user-uploaded text files in Saltgrass.
// We check BOM first, then a capped statistical pass (8 KB max)
// to avoid unbounded reads on hostile uploads. Ambiguous files
// fall back to this constant rather than guessing, which closed
// the smuggling vector flagged in the last audit. Fixed as of the
// build noted below.

trace token, bawif-tajof: htk14_21e308fc7b4137

Hi Dara,

Since you're joining the rotation this week, a heads-up: we're replacing Grindstone, our homegrown job queue, with Relayline. The review branch is open and I'd like your eyes on the retry semantics in particular — Grindstone silently dropped jobs after three failures, and Relayline doesn't, so downstream consumers may see duplicates. Cutover is staged per-tenant, so on-call impact should be minimal, but alerts may look unfamiliar. The migration plan, rollback steps, and tenant schedule are documented here.

wiki page, tajef-kadup: https://sentry.paliqgrid.local/settings/merge_requests/job/browse/view/projects/projects/950c02057f35fcefa1b8dd31